Missing data and multiple imputation: A sampling study with the SAGA cohort
Abstract
dc:description.abstractBackground: Missing data in epidemiological research is a common occurrence where there is no method that conclusively performs best. The aim of this thesis is to compare selected methods on the Stress-And Gene-Analysis (SAGA) cohort. Methods: Using: Complete case analysis (CCA), Single imputation using predictive mean matching (SI-PMM), Multiple imputation using predictive mean matching (MI-PMM) and Multiple imputation using the default methods from MICE (MI-MICE) on the SAGA cohort, and fitting a Poisson model with robust error variance on a binary outcome, the estimates and confidence intervals were compared. Following this, a sampling study was conducted by drawing differently sized (1.000, 5.000, 10.000, 15.000 and 20.000) random samples from the complete cases of the data and imposing different levels of missingness, i.e. 5%, 10%, 25%, 50% and 75%. The same missingness pattern from the whole data was used to create the missingness on five covariates under the Missing at random (MAR) mechanism. Here the percentage bias and coverage was compared. A brief look into different strategies of choosing auxiliary variables was conducted as well as looking at how the results differ under Missing not at random (MNAR) mechanism. Results: The different methods performed similarly on the whole SAGA cohort. From the sampling study, CCA performed worse than the imputation methods with higher bias and standard errors. MI-PMM performed marginally better than MI-MICE where the bias on average stayed below the 5% benchmark in all sample sizes except 1.000. Conclusions: MI-PMM is recommended since it is user friendly, fast and resulted in the lowest amount of bias.
